My power comes from an overhead line on a pole. What maintenance should I be aware of for that setup?

Your overhead service is vulnerable to local weather and environment. Visually inspect the mast where the utility lines connect to your house; it should be straight and the conduit sealed. The heavy tree canopy means keeping branches trimmed well clear of the service drop. Also, check that the grounding wire from your panel to the grounding rod is intact and unburied. Any damage here compromises your entire home's protection against surges and faults.

Why do my lights flicker during Door County thunderstorms, and is it hurting my TV?

Flickering during our seasonal thunderstorms points to grid disturbances from Wisconsin Public Service. These moderate surge events send transient voltage spikes into your home that standard breakers won't stop. Over time, these spikes degrade the circuitry in smart TVs, computers, and appliances. Installing a whole-house surge protector at your main panel is the professional solution to clamp these surges before they reach your expensive electronics.

We have a lot of trees and rocky soil on the bluffs near the town hall. Could that affect our electricity?

Absolutely. The heavy tree canopy common in Gills Rock can cause interference on overhead service lines during high winds, leading to flickering. More critically, the rocky, shallow soil on the bluffs makes establishing a low-resistance grounding electrode system challenging. A proper ground is essential for safety and surge dissipation. We often need to use specialized grounding methods or multiple rods to meet code in this terrain.

My home in Gills Rock was built in 1974. Are my original wires safe for today's computers and appliances?

Homes built 52 years ago used wiring that wasn't designed for the constant, high-amperage loads of a modern household. While NM-B Romex from that era may still be intact, its insulation can become brittle and the grounding system is often insufficient for sensitive electronics. This age of wiring is a primary reason for flickering lights and overloaded circuits in Liberty Grove homes. An assessment of your branch circuits and grounding is a prudent step for safety and reliability.

I have a 100-amp Federal Pacific panel. Can I add a heat pump or electric vehicle charger?

A Federal Pacific panel presents two critical issues. First, the brand is known for faulty breakers that fail to trip during overloads, creating a serious fire hazard. Second, a 100-amp service from 1974 lacks the capacity for major new loads like a heat pump or Level 2 EV charger. Adding either would require a full service upgrade, starting with replacing the hazardous panel. This is not just an upgrade for convenience, but a necessary safety intervention.

How should I prepare my home's electrical system for a Liberty Grove winter with ice storms and brownouts?

Winter heating surges and ice storm outages stress two key areas: your service mast and your panel's capacity. Ensure your overhead mast is secure and free of ice dam weight. For brownouts, consider a hardwired backup generator with a proper transfer switch to safely power essentials; portable generators require extreme caution to avoid backfeed. Proactive surge protection also guards against power restoration spikes that can damage furnace controls.
